Departure Day! - Wednesday, December 13, 2023 (part 1)

Our flight was at 1:20 pm, out of DC's National airport, about 30 min from our house. So we'd done most of the packing the night before and then finished packing up Wednesday morning after sleeping in a bit. Work has been crazy for me for the past year or so (like 10/12 hour days - at least I get the overtime!), so Tuesday night packing was a bit nuts. But we got it all set with a few minor things left to do Wednesday morning and by 10:45 we were in the uber heading to the airport. It all went super smoothly - we were at the airport a little after 11:20, in plenty of time to check all our bags (gotta take advantage of that Southwest perk :) ).

We breezed through security with our TSA pre-check - this was only our second trip with pre-check and it continued to be AMAZING. It took maybe five minutes? And no need to pull out our liquids or take off our shoes. I love it.

Once through security, there's not a lot of options at this particular terminal, so I got a very overpriced deli sandwich (cause hungry). I split it with Trevor though 'cause I'm a good wife. :)
IMG_5131.JPG
I was gonna make a comment about me being a good trip reporter but clearly I forgot to take the picture until after I'd had at least a few bites. :D Oops!

We'd paid for Early Bird Check in and managed to get spots in the A boarding group (don't remember which ones, oops) - we always try to get A group when heading to Orlando so we can get the seats we prefer ahead of the family boarding.
IMG_5132.JPG
Looks like probably between A40 and A45, based on the stanchions next to us. :)

Boarding took a while but we were able to get the fancy exit row with a TON of extra legroom for Trevor:
PXL_20231213_182214105.MP.jpg
And we got super lucky cause we had an empty middle seat between us. WOOT! Boding well.

We landed a few minutes early, and headed down to baggage claim, where...we wait. I hate waiting for bags.
IMG_5134.JPG
Anyone else miss when Disney would pick up your bags and take them to your hotel for you? So you just got off the plane and headed right to the Magical Express? *sigh*

But by 4:09, we had our bags, which actually wasn't too bad. Maybe 20 min? We called for our Lyft and then I dunno what happened cause if there's any place where I don't expect to wait a while for a Lyft it's the airport, but we waited 15 minutes for our Lyft to arrive. At least the weather was nice! It was not too cold, and not too humid. (also I STRUGGLED figuring out what to pack for this trip - would it be hot or cold? should I bring spirit jerseys and jackets? Usually we know it's just going to be hot so we bring shorts and tshirts but this time...I was struggling y'all)

But soon enough we were going under the sign! (4:43 pm per the time stamp :D)
IMG_5135.JPG
IMG_5139.JPG
Hello Saratoga Springs! It's a blurry picture but I was so excited to see the racehorse all decorated for Christmas - our first real Christmas decoration. :)

We got dropped off and as we were heading in, we heard the 5 pm race horns go off, which was kind of cool. :) We got checked in - we'd booked a standard room and while I'd done my research and requested a section, we were in the one section that's like the furthest away and I didn't want. :( Oh well! I was disappointed now but it actually wasn't too bad. But I didn't know it yet - we weren't heading to the room! As is our tradition on arrival days, we dropped our bags at Bell Services and immediately called for a lyft and headed to the outlets! We bought some things (I'll do a haul at the end), but then quickly booked it back to Disney Springs for our dinner plans!

Well, that's a bit of a lie-before dinner, cookies!!
IMG_5142.JPG
Gideon's wasn't doing a virtual queue, and the line was back here to Morimoto Asia. But we figured it probably wouldn't be too long, and we had time, so we decided to wait.

Well, Trevor waited while I ducked over to the Ganachery to get some chocolates and such! I got some to take home and something for our friends and some hot chocolate for me.
IMG_5143.JPG
Small, but yummy and thick and chocolatey - delicious!

We only ended up waiting about 25 minutes, and then -
IMG_5146.JPG
Gideon's! Well, that's Trevor doing a crazy face, but we were in Gideon's! Yay!

So we have a whole system for Gideon's: we each check out separately (so we can get more cookies...#sorrynotsorry) and we take the cookies home and freeze them. Gideon's cookies freeze really well - I just had one this afternoon, actually. Delish. And I have a friend who goes to Disney too and every time each of us goes we get some cookies for the other. So we ended up with 16 cookies, as well as a couple slices of cake, a bag of the chocolate-covered cookie bites, and one of their new collectible tins. #disneymath #worthit

IMG_5149.JPG
Pile of cookies behind the fire!

We were feeling pretty good about ourselves - a great way to start! It actually worked out really well - our dinner reservation was at 7 pm. When did we leave Gideon's? 7:03 pm. And dinner was right across the way at Wine Bar George. Woot!

Wine Bar George Dinner + Christmas Trees! - Wednesday, December 13, 2023 (part 2)

Ok time for dinner! We got checked in and seated pretty quickly (we almost always get seated immediately at Wine Bar George, which is just another perk. :) )

We were seated inside in the main room with the bar, for the first time! We're usually either on the balcony or in the little hallway by the bathroom, which we really like. But the main room wasn't bad either.
IMG_5150.JPG
View of the Boathouse out the window.

We ordered the two mocktails that they have - the orgeat lemonade and the cherry smash. We really like both of these - I like the lemonade best, with the subtle almond taste from the orgeat. Yum!
IMG_5152.JPG
(the lemonade is the yellow one in the tall glass).

Then, time for food! We always like to try things we haven't tried yet when we come, so this time we got:
IMG_5153.JPG
Pumpkin fritters: these were just ok. Not our favorite, but the sauce was yummy.

IMG_5154.JPG
Birria braised short rib: triple corn grits and pepita crumbles. This was yummy - short rib isn't my favorite flavor generally but this was yummy.

Then we split the ribeye:
IMG_5155.JPG
This was really good flavor wise - there was kind of a lot of fat and such which made it a bit hard to cut, but the flavor was SO YUMMY. And I especially loved the savory bread pudding - savory croutons. So delicious with the seasoning. I'm kind of on the fence with it being a bit hard to cut with all the fat, but the flavor was really yummy.

So overall, not one of our favorite meals at Wine Bar George, but still good. We love this restaurant, though I do wish they'd bring back the pork pluma - I still dream about that pork pluma.

ANYWAYS! Done with food, it was time for the main attraction - the Christmas tree stroll! I'd seen videos in the past of the Christmas tree stroll so I was excited to see the trees for myself. And to do some shopping at the same time. :)
We got the little map from the gelato place right by Wine Bar George, and then headed off to look at all the trees.

The first tree was the Guardians of the Galaxy one right by the Star Wars outpost and the Marvel store.
IMG_5157.JPG
So fun! A bit subtle but I liked the topper being Star Lord's mask. :)

We also definitely looked in the stores there and then ended up buying an Avenger's bag for Trevor. Cause he has a problem with bags. And to be fair it was a cool bag AND it was like half off. Brilliant. :D

Walking to the next tree we saw rollerskating snowflakes!
IMG_5158.JPG
They were MOVING so this was the best picture I got. Nice atmosphere Disney Springs - I approve. :)

IMG_5161.JPG
Encanto tree! One, I love the doors and then two, this was when we discovered there was something weird going on with Trevor's magic band because mine was lighting up if I just looked at the tree but Trevor's was like NOPE not lighting up no matter what. I think we did eventually dig down into the settings and figure out what setting we needed to turn on but man that was like 20 min of my life I'll never get back. :)

IMG_5163.JPG
Lion King Tree! I love the topper - hey there Simba!

IMG_5164.JPG
Then the DVC tree! It wasn't super impressive except for this like whole diorama of (I think?) the new cabins at Fort Wilderness or something close like that. :D I've never seen a whole diorama on a tree before!
